Paragon® Hospital Information System Rated Best in KLAS® for Fifth Consecutive Year

Other McKesson Healthcare IT Solutions Repeat as Top Performers

ATLANTA--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- McKesson’s Paragon® hospital information system (HIS) has earned Best in KLAS® for Community HIS in the 2010 Top 20 Best in KLAS Awards: Software & Professional Services report. This is the fifth consecutive year that the solution has earned the distinction after receiving the highest product quality rating of all vendors represented in the Community HIS category. Paragon Clinicals also ranked No. 1 for Acute Care Electronic Medical Records (Community) and Paragon Financials ranked No. 1 for Patient Accounting/Patient Management (Community) for the fifth consecutive year. A comprehensive yet affordable hospital information system (HIS), Paragon offers the functionality to integrate patient data and revenue cycle information using a single platform.

Other McKesson solutions earned Best in KLAS distinctions as well. McKesson’s Horizon Practice Plus™ ranked Best in KLAS in Practice Management (26-100 physicians), with 100% of survey respondents indicating they would buy the solution again. Designed to address the complex financial and administrative needs of physician practices, the practice management solution received the honor for best in quality and functionality for the second year straight.

A perennial winner in the Financial/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) category, McKesson’s Pathways Materials Management™, Pathways Financial Management™ and Pathways Human Resource Management™ received the Best in KLAS distinction for the eighth consecutive year.

McKesson products recognized as Category Leaders include Horizon Homecare™ (Hospice category, sixth consecutive year), Horizon Enterprise Visibility™ (Patient Flow category), ANSOS One-Staff™ (Staff/Nurse Scheduling category, three of the last four years), Horizon Meds Manager™ (Pharmacy Community category), Paragon Clinicals (Acute Care EMR Community category, fifth consecutive year) and Paragon Financials (Patient Accounting/Patient Management Community category, fifth consecutive year).

“We are honored by this year’s Best in KLAS distinctions, which reflect our commitment to customer service and delivering value to advance healthcare delivery,” said David Souerwine, president, McKesson Provider Technologies. “At McKesson, we recognize that we must continue to drive innovation and quality and earn the business of our customers every day.”

The annual KLAS rankings are based on interviews with healthcare executives, managers and clinicians at more than 4,500 hospitals and 2,500 clinics. Measuring performance in product quality, implementation and support, the Best in KLAS honor recognizes leadership in delivering excellence in customer service.

About KLAS

KLAS is a research firm specializing in monitoring and reporting the performance of healthcare vendors. KLAS’ mission is to improve delivery, by independently measuring vendor performance for the benefit of our healthcare provider partners, consultants, investors, and vendors. Working together with executives from over 4,500 hospitals and over 2,500 clinics, KLAS delivers timely reports, trends, and statistics, which provide a solid overview of vendor performance in the industry. KLAS measures performance of software, professional services and medical equipment vendors. About McKesson

McKesson Corporation, currently ranked 14th on the FORTUNE 500, is a healthcare services and information technology company dedicated to helping its customers deliver high-quality healthcare by reducing costs, streamlining processes, and improving the quality and safety of patient care. Over the course of its 177-year history, McKesson has grown by providing pharmaceutical and medical-surgical supply management across the spectrum of care; healthcare information technology for hospitals, physicians, homecare and payers; hospital and retail pharmacy automation; and services for manufacturers and payers designed to improve outcomes for patients.
